03 hemi.. installed custom grind cam, New lifters, 6.1L timing set, oil pump, springs, rods, and chain tensioner.. it idles great, runs good, but have this annoying whine. Only when accelerating. .. does it in park, neutral, drive.. I taken the belt of and ran it and noise is still there.... Who else has the noise and what was done to fix it or did u leave it alone.. thanks for any input.

It was seated all the way. Manual says 1/2" in from bellhousing. That is what it was. Stock one measures that to. When I unbolted the converter I could push it back about 3/8". So when I put the tc bolts back in and tighten it up it pulls the converter out 3/8". I think this is allowing the tc snout to go to far in towards the engine. I am thinking about this right??

Did you check every TC bolt? i had one come loose on me and it was rubbing on the flex plate making a noise (not like yours but still a noise) and I had fine metal from the bolt head being involuntarily machined down. :facepalm:

Well bad news... not the converter or trans... I unbolted the tc. Started her up and noise is still there. It is 100% in motor. Someone suggested to pull out cam sensor and good grief what I found was not good...
